Case study 1
Modernizing legacy banking systems without the disruption
A North American retail and commercial bank
A multi-agent SDLC — planner, executor and reviewer agents — modernized legacy CICS and aging .NET systems, automating COBOL copybook parsing and business logic extraction with human checkpoints at every stage.
